Seriously though, I don't know if co2 will be cost effective in the long run if it's a low quality gas or you don't protect your gun enough.  Whatever you do, make sure your gettin the gas from a good supplier and that it's clean and filtered.  Most co2 suppliers aren't very careful about filtering and little chunks of grit and crap can lodge in your gun in places, and slowly start building up.  It happened to all of us back when we backyard balled years ago.  And I've also ran two cockers off of co2,  and it will NOT match the performance of good ole hpa.  Chech your gas, get an anit-siphon and make SURE you install it right, and grab a palmer stab.  They're about as good as it gets when regulating co2.
